Job Summary

Own and execute the Parks and Recreation department’s digital communications and content strategy across websites and social media, coordinating messaging with City departments and producing multimedia content and campaigns.

  • Develops and maintains the department website and digital platforms
  • Creates and manages social media content and campaigns
  • Collaborates with Communications and internal teams to ensure accurate messaging and branding

Job Description

Responsibilities

  • This position is responsible for developing, maintaining, and updating the Parks and Recreation department website and digital communications platforms.
  • Creates, schedules, and publishes engaging content across the department's social media channels to promote parks, recreation programs, facilities, events, and community initiatives.
  • Produces high-quality written, graphic, and multimedia content that is accurate, engaging, and consistent with the City's branding and communication standards.
  • Coordinates with the City's Communications Department and collaborates with divisions across Parks and Recreation, as well as other city departments, to gather information, ensure timely and accurate messaging, and support department-wide communication efforts.
  • The ideal candidate will possess strong knowledge of website content management systems, social media platforms, digital marketing, content creation, graphic design, and copywriting, along with the ability to manage multiple projects and deadlines while effectively engaging diverse audiences.
  • Develops, maintains, and enhances the Parks and Recreation Department's website and related digital platforms to provide accurate, engaging, and user-friendly information for residents and visitors.
  • Produces content for all social media platforms, including posts and captivating photos, for community engagement.
  • Creates, writes, edits, schedules, and publishes engaging content across the department's social media platforms to promote parks, recreation programs, facilities, events, capital improvement projects, conservation initiatives, and community engagement opportunities.
  • Continuous monitoring of sites, including maintaining event submissions, creating and updating content, and managing business listings.
  • Continuously monitors and updates website content, online calendars, program information, facility details, digital forms, and other public-facing information to ensure accuracy, accessibility, and relevance.

Requirements

  • One year of recent experience in social media and digital content programming.
  • Bachelor's degree in recreation, business administration, marketing, or related field required.
  • Any equivalent combination of education, training and experience that provides the required knowledge, skills and abilities is qualifying.
  • One year of relevant experience may be substituted for each year of required education.

Preferred

  • Experience in major CMS platforms, Adobe Creative Suite, and HTML preferred.
